Understanding the CPU: The Brain of the Computer 🧠🖥️
The CPU is often referred to as the "brain" of the computer. It handles all the general-purpose tasks, from running applications to managing system processes. Think of it as the mastermind that coordinates everything. 🤔💡 Modern CPUs are incredibly powerful, capable of executing billions of instructions per second. They excel at handling complex, sequential tasks that require quick decision-making. Whether you’re browsing the web, editing documents, or even running lightweight games, the CPU is the hero behind the scenes. 🦸♂️✨
Exploring the GPU: The Powerhouse of Parallel Processing 🚀🎨
On the other hand, the GPU is designed to handle specific tasks, particularly those involving graphics and parallel processing. Originally developed to render 3D graphics, GPUs have evolved to become indispensable in fields like machine learning, scientific simulations, and video editing. 🎨📊 Unlike CPUs, which focus on doing one thing at a time very well, GPUs can process multiple tasks simultaneously. This makes them perfect for tasks that involve large amounts of data, such as rendering high-resolution images or training deep neural networks. 🧠💻
How CPU and GPU Collaborate: The Perfect Team-Up 🤝💪
While the CPU and GPU have distinct roles, they work together seamlessly to deliver optimal performance. The CPU acts as the manager, delegating tasks to the GPU when necessary. For example, when you play a video game, the CPU handles the game logic, while the GPU takes care of rendering the visuals. This division of labor ensures that both components are used efficiently, maximizing the overall performance of your device. 🎮🔥
The Future of CPU and GPU: Convergence and Innovation 🔮🚀
As technology continues to advance, the lines between CPU and GPU are beginning to blur. We’re seeing the development of hybrid processors that combine the strengths of both. These integrated solutions aim to offer the best of both worlds, providing powerful general-purpose processing and efficient parallel computing in a single chip. 🛠️📊 Additionally, advancements in AI and machine learning are driving new innovations in both CPU and GPU design, pushing the boundaries of what’s possible. 🧠💡
